WebAn appellate court hearing a case “de novo” may refer to the lower court’s record to determine the facts, but will rule on the evidence and matters of law without deferring to that court’s findings. Web1 Jul 2015 · Examples of issues that are reviewable de novo on appeal include statutory and contract interpretation, failure to state a cause of action, summary judgment and judgment as a matter of law, and ...
